Stealing Behavior
The act of taking someone else’s property without permission or legal right and without intending to return it, recognized as a violation of social norms and laws.
Gilligan's Approach
An ethical theory and approach to moral development emphasizing the importance of relationships, care, and empathy, developed by Carol Gilligan.
Justice Perspective
A viewpoint in ethics or moral philosophy that emphasizes fairness, equity, and impartiality in the administration of justice.
Care Perspective
A viewpoint in moral and ethical reasoning that emphasizes empathy, compassion, and the importance of interpersonal relationships.
